Kodak - A History of the Company
The name kodak is completely meaningless. Eastman and his mother made it up. He wanted a name that was easy to pronounce, not too long and not confusible with any other brand name out there. At its peak, kodak owned 70 % of the market for film erlated ducts. In the early 19 sixties, its us sale surpassed one billion dollars. By 19 96, it was ranked as the fourth most valuable brand in the united states,. Only disney, cocacola and mac donalds.
